Apple denied controversial conservative social media app Parler re-entry to the App Store during a recent review of the platform, according to a new report.

The Cupertino tech giant pulled the app in the wake of the Jan. 6 storming of the U.S. Capitol. At the time, Apple said Parler could return to the App Store if it changed its moderation guidelines to comply with its terms of service.
